News
If you were a fellow tween in the 2000s, Disney's The Devil Wears Prada was one of the cinematic moments of the decade. You ...
The actress was spotted on set in New York City, wearing sunglasses, a bag and a shirt courtesy of Dior, with a pin-striped 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results